The image depicts a severely damaged urban street in Khan Yunis, Palestinian Territory, viewed from an elevated position. Dominating the center is a large white mosque featuring a dome and a tall, cylindrical minaret. The mosque's main structure exhibits extensive damage, with large sections of its facade and walls collapsed, revealing internal debris and structural elements, while the upper portion of the minaret remains largely intact. To the left, multi-story residential or commercial buildings show significant destruction, including missing walls, shattered windows, exposed interiors with remnants of belongings, and large accumulations of rubble at their bases and on balconies. The street below is partially obscured by debris and features various individuals. Approximately two dozen people, comprising adults and children, are present on the thoroughfare. Several individuals are walking in small groups or alone, while a cluster of five to seven younger individuals is active in the central part of the street, appearing to run or play. Overhead, a dense network of black utility cables traverses the upper right portion of the frame. On the far right side of the street, a small blue structure, possibly a temporary kiosk or shelter, is visible. The sky is clear and blue, indicating daytime conditions.
